A SADISTIC murderer has been sentenced to 37 years in jail after he poisoned a married couple before accusing their son and daughter of framing him.

Luke D’Wit, 34, was convicted of killing Stephen and Carol Baxter on Wednesday after a jury found him guilty on two counts of murder.

He received a 37-year prison term from the Honourable Nicholas Lavender on Friday at Chelmsford Crown Court. 

In a packed courtroom, the prosecution argued D’Wit’s murder, which involved him poisoning the people who considered him “like an adopted son”, had been planned years in advance.

Tracy Ayling KC, prosecuting, said: “This involved a substantial degree of planning, sadistic conduct, and the murder of two or more persons.”

“There was the manipulation and befriending of Ellena Baxter, the falsification of medical conditions including cancer, and the administering of four times the amount of promethazine to Carol resulting in dementia or stroke-like behaviour.

“There was the post-murder clear up, the placement of fentanyl patches, the sophistication of the iHeartCam, attending the funeral home with Ellena Baxter, attending the Baxters’ funeral, and alleging through his counsel that Stephen Baxter killed his wife.

“There was the alleging that Ellena Baxter and Harry Baxter were possible killers or had covered up a murder and framed D’Wit.”

Adam Davies KC, mitigating, admitted D’Wit’s offending attracted “a very, very long sentence indeed”.

Addressing D’Wit before passing his sentence, Justice Lavender said: “You ended Carol and Stephen Baxter’s lives and you brought grief and misery to the lives of others, especially their children, Harry and Ellena, and Carol Baxter’s daughter, Rachel, and sisters, Jayne and Julia.

“As Ellena Baxter said, you have given them years of pain and trauma.

“I am sure that you intended to kill Carol and Stephen Baxter - there has been no suggestion to the contrary. 

“Moreover, I consider that it is distinctly possible that what really motivated you was a desire to control others."

He continued by sentencing D'Wit to a life sentence of 37 years.

He added: "If and when you are released, you will still be subject to licence – this will remain the case for the rest of your life."
